Town Council Minutes 08/22/2006 - Local Planning Agency
TOWN OF GOLDEN BEACH
One Golden Beach Drive
Golden Beach, FL  33160

OFFICIAL MINUTES
AUGUST 22, 2006
LOCAL PLANNING AGENCY
7:00 P.M.

MEETING CALLED TO ORDER
Mayor Singer called the meeting to order at 7:10 p.m. Roll Call taken by Town Manager.

Council Members in attendance:  Mayor Singer, Councilmember Colella-Battista, and Councilmember Lusskin.  

Staff in attendance:  Town Manager, Chief Skinner, Maria Camacho, Town Attorney Helfman, Dan Nieda, and Barbara Tarasenko.

Consideration of the following ordinances:

ORDINANCE NO. 510.06

AN ORDINANCE OF THE TOWN OF GOLDEN BEACH, FLORIDA, AMENDING Section 66-140 “Setback areas–Generally” of Article IV “Supplementary District Regulations” of Chapter 66 “Zoning” OF THE TOWN OF GOLDEN BEACH CODE OF ORDINANCES, REVISING THE PERMITTED ELEVATION OF STRUCTURES IN SETBACK AREAS; PROVIDING FOR SEVERABILITY; PROVIDING FOR INCLUSION IN THE CODE; PROVIDING FOR AN EFFECTIVE DATE.

Town Manager read the title of the Ordinance into the record.  

Dan Nieda gave an update on the Ordinance and explained the purpose of the amendment.

Attorney Helfman explained the purposes of the Local Planning Agency and how they make the recommendation that affect the Town's Comprehensive Plan.

Council comments - none

Mayor opened the public hearing.

No one spoke.  

Mayor closed the public hearing.

Motion made to recommend this Ordinance as it is consistent with the Town's Comprehensive Plan and to recommend it's adoption by Councilmember Lusskin. Seconded by Councilmember Colella-Battista.  Consensus vote was taken - 3 Ayes, 0 Nayes.

ORDINANCE NO.  511.06
AN ORDINANCE OF THE TOWN OF GOLDEN BEACH, FLORIDA, AMENDING THE CODE OF ORDINANCES BY ESTABLISHING SECTION 50-11, “DEMOLITION OF STRUCTURES”, OF CHAPTER 50 “BUILDINGS AND BUILDING REGULATIONS” PROVIDING FOR RULES AND PROCEDURES REGULATING THE DEMOLITION OF BUILDINGS AND STRUCTURES WITHIN THE TOWN; PROVIDING FOR SEVERABILITY; PROVIDING FOR INCLUSION IN THE CODE; PROVIDING FOR CONFLICT; AND PROVIDING FOR AN EFFECTIVE DATE.

Town Manager read the title of the Ordinance into the record.  

Dan Nieda gave an update on the Ordinance and explained the purpose of the amendment was to clear up the demolition permits and requires a re-vegetation bond, and sets time limits.

Council comments:
Councilmember Colella-Battista - no comments

Councilmember Lusskin question Item D - would it require the builder to build a retainer wall.  Dan explained the review process for water retention.  She also noted the written estimate by a landscape architect.  Dan clarified the requirement.   
 
Mayor opened the public hearing.

No one spoke.  

Mayor closed the public hearing.

Motion made to recommend this Ordinance as it is consistent with the Town's Comprehensive Plan and to recommend it's adoption by Councilmember Colella- Battista. Seconded by Councilmember Lusskin.  Consensus vote was taken - 3 Ayes, 0 Nayes.


ORDINANCE NO. 512.06

AN ORDINANCE OF THE TOWN OF GOLDEN BEACH, FLORIDA, AMENDING Section 66-102 “Minimum lot and swale elevations; grade” of Article IV “Supplementary District Regulations” of Chapter 66 “Zoning” OF THE TOWN OF GOLDEN BEACH CODE OF ORDINANCES, REVISING ELEVATION REQUIREMENTS; PROVIDING FOR SEVERABILITY; PROVIDING FOR INCLUSION IN THE CODE; PROVIDING FOR AN EFFECTIVE DATE.

Town Manager read the title of the Ordinance into the record.  

Council comments:

Mayor questioned why we do not address asphalt driveways.  Dan explained the advantage of pavers as enhancing drainage.  Attorney Helfman explained that we were only changing Section A.  Town Manager explained the gravel driveways were grandfathered in.  Mayor asked that the Town Attorney look at the grandfathering in section of the Code that guarantees they are grandfathered.  

Councilmember Colella-Battista - questioned by the Town does not allow grandfathering.

Councilmember Iglesias entered meeting.

Mayor opened the public hearing.

No one spoke.  

Mayor closed the public hearing.

Motion made to recommend this Ordinance as it is consistent with the Town's Comprehensive Plan and to recommend it's adoption by Councilmember Lusskin. Seconded by Mayor Singer.  Consensus vote was taken - 4Ayes, 0 Nayes.

Motion to adjourn by Councilmember Colella-Battista. Seconded by Councilmember Lusskin.
Vote: All in favor - No one opposed.
ADJOURNMENT - 7:36 p.m.
